My Lab Guided Tours: Northumbria Pathology at North Tyneside General Hospital

Jonathan Boxshall, Pathology Quality Manager and Deputy Clinical Pathology Lead, and Richard Hardy, Blood Science Service Manager, give a guided tour of Northumbria pathology.

The service has seen significant improvements in efficiency and capacity, alongside reductions in delays and late finishes.

A more open, connected Blood Sciences area has been created, removing barriers that previously limited flow and collaboration.

An effort has also been made to invest in the workforce through continuous professional development, encouraging cross-team collaboration and creating a culture where people feel heard and valued.
